Biography
Experimental jazz outfit the Billy Tipton Memorial Saxophone Quartet originally comprised saxophonists Amy Denio, Jessica Lurie, Marjorie DeMuynck, and Barbara J. Marino in cooperation with drummer Will Dowd. Called honoring musician Tipton — a longtime veteran from the jazz circuit who just in loss of life was exposed to have already been a female who spent her existence passing as a guy — the ensemble released their debut LP, Saxhouse, in 1992. From the launch of Box 3 years later on, DeMuynck and Dowd have been changed by saxophonist Maya Johnson and drummer Pam Barger. ALLOW IT TO BE Funky God adopted in 1997; Denio remaining the lineup another year, as well as the Billy Tipton Memorial Saxophone Quartet quickly dissolved.
